This spectacular 4-day trek is known as the 'Royal Trek' because it is a favorite trekking route Nepalese Royal Family; therefore we can say that it is 'fit for royalty'. It makes its way east among the tranquil foothills of the Himalayan range, through beautiful wooded areas, offering outstanding mountain scenery. It also provides opportunities for meaningful cultural experiences with the diverse mix of peoples and cultures that inhabit this region. This trek is really for those who enjoy the great-outdoors, because we will be able to camp every night. Altitudes of no more than 2100m will be reached, and anybody with a reasonable level of fitness will be able to comfortably complete this trek.

The journey begins in the beautiful lakeside city of Pokhara, where it makes its way around the foothills through some magnificent forested areas covered with colorful rhododendron and orchid flowers, and inhabited by the cheeks Langure monkeys. We will be able to enjoy stunning views of the eloquently built hillside rice terraces, and at all stages of the trek be able to marvel at the dramatic mountain scenery, most notably the vast expanse of the Annapurna mountain range (over 8000m) and Mt. Machhapuchhare (6900m, which is in the shape of a fish's tail). We will pass through a number of local villages, allowing us the chance to capture the unique lifestyles of the Gurung and Braman tribes whose ancient religious practices and traditions have remained unchanged for thousands of years. On the final day of this trek, we will arise early in the morning allowing us to take in the majestic beauty of the sunrise over the vast Begnas Lake.  The same day we will trek back to Pokhara, enjoying our last magical views of the Himalayas.

Facts Of The Trek

Duration: 4 Days
Maximum Elevation: 1730m
Grade: Easy
Season: September to mid of May

Outline Itinerary

Day 1:  Arrival in Katmandu International Airport and transferred to Hotel

Day 2: A smooth drive for 6-7 hours to pokhara; overnight pokhara

Day 3: Pokhara 1 hour drive to Bijayapur and commenced trek to Kalikastan

Day 4: Kalikastan to Shaklung

Day 5: Shaklung to Chisapani

Day 6: Chisapani to Begnas Bazaar and drive back to Pokhara; trek concludes.
